About this service

Roll-up doors are designed to coil tightly into a compact barrel above the opening, which is ideal if you have limited ceiling space in your garage. These are often used in commercial settings but are also popular for residential sheds or workshops. Costs vary based on the door material and the heavy-duty hardware required for operation. My garage door sensor in Long Beach is not working. What's the solution?

If your garage door sensor in Long Beach isn't working, first check for obstructions blocking the infrared beam. Clean the lenses gently with a soft cloth. Ensure the sensors are properly aligned, facing each other directly. If the problem persists, the sensors might be damaged or require recalibration. A professional can quickly diagnose and replace faulty sensors.
